Summary

Fluid Dynamics Facts explores the crucial role of fluid dynamics, particularly water transport, in biological systems, bridging the gap between physics and life sciences. It highlights how understanding water movement at the cellular and tissue levels is fundamental to comprehending nutrient delivery, waste removal, and even cell signaling. The book argues that integrating fluid dynamics principles is essential for accurately modeling biological phenomena.

 
Did you know that the principles governing water flow in rivers also apply to water transport within our bodies? Similarly, osmosis and diffusion, familiar concepts in physics, are key mechanisms in cell biology.

 
The book begins with foundational principles and progresses to the biophysics of water transport across cell membranes, examining osmosis, diffusion, and specialized transport proteins. It then delves into fluid flow within tissues, focusing on the influence of tissue architecture and cellular interactions. This approach allows readers to gradually build their understanding of complex topics.

 
The book uniquely combines theoretical models with experimental data, offering a balanced view valuable to students and researchers in biology, physics, and bioengineering.

    The evolution of artificial intelligence (AI) marks one of the most groundbreaking and transformative developments in human history. From the early musings of philosophers to the creation of machines that can learn and adapt, AI has emerged as a force with the potential to reshape every aspect of society. The origins of AI can be traced back to the mid-20th century when scientists began to explore the idea of creating machines that could simulate human intelligence. However, it wasn’t until the invention of electronic computers in the 1940s that the possibility of artificial intelligence became a tangible pursuit. 
    The term "artificial intelligence" was coined in 1956 by John McCarthy, a computer scientist who is often regarded as one of the fathers of AI. This period marked the beginning of the AI revolution, fueled by a combination of new computing technology and an increasing interest in mimicking human cognitive functions. Early AI research focused on developing algorithms that could perform tasks like solving mathematical problems, playing chess, or even translating languages. These early experiments laid the groundwork for the sophisticated AI systems that followed. 
    In the 1960s and 1970s, AI research gained momentum as researchers developed expert systems that could make decisions in specialized fields like medicine and engineering. These systems relied on a set of rules and logical reasoning to emulate the decision-making abilities of human experts. However, progress was slow, and AI experienced what is often referred to as the "AI winter," a period of reduced funding and interest in the field, which occurred in the 1970s and 1980s.

    The concept of interstellar megaprojects has long captured the imagination of visionaries and scientists alike. Initially, these ideas resided in the realm of science fiction, where vast space-faring civilizations would design and build monumental structures to harness the power of stars or travel across galaxies. As our understanding of space and technology has advanced, these once-fantastical ideas are slowly becoming more tangible. The vision behind cosmic construction is rooted in the ambition to secure humanity’s future by expanding our reach beyond Earth. By tapping into the immense resources of outer space and mastering the ability to construct in environments beyond our planet, we could ensure the longevity of civilization, address resource shortages, and even explore the potential for life beyond our solar system. 
    To fully appreciate the significance of cosmic construction, it’s essential to understand its historical context. From the early dreams of space exploration in the 20th century to the pioneering missions that landed humans on the Moon and sent robotic probes to distant planets, each milestone has contributed to the growing belief that humanity can and should venture beyond Earth. In parallel, speculative ideas like the construction of space elevators, O'Neill cylinders, and Dyson spheres began to emerge, pushing the boundaries of what was thought possible in space development. These ideas, once considered purely theoretical, now inspire ongoing research and technological development aimed at making such megastructures a reality.
